  1. 4 days ago · Callas Forever is a 2002 biographical film directed by Franco Zeffirelli, who co-wrote the screenplay with Martin Sherman. It is an homage to Zeffirelli's friend, internationally acclaimed opera diva Maria Callas, whom he directed on stage in Norma, La Traviata, and Tosca.

  5. Jun 17, 2024 · Maria Callas, often hailed as “La Divina” (The Divine), was one of the most iconic and influential opera singers of the 20th century. Her life, marked by dramatic highs and lows, mirrored the intense emotions of the operatic roles she so brilliantly portrayed.
